Climate of Șoldănești, Moldova

Area-weighted average across Șoldănești. For where people actually live and travel, see the cities below.

Șoldănești, a subdivision of Moldova, has a seasonal climate on average. Area-weighted monthly temperatures across the whole territory range from -3.2°C / 26.2°F in January to 19.3°C / 66.7°F in July, with rainfall from 27 mm / 1.1 in to 84 mm / 3.3 in depending on the season (557 mm / 21.9 in total across the year).

What is the climate of Șoldănești?

Șoldănești, Moldova has area-weighted monthly average temperatures ranging from -3.2°C / 26.2°F in January to 19.3°C / 66.7°F in July. Annual rainfall averages about 557 mm / 21.9 in, with the wettest month being June (84 mm / 3.3 in) and the driest October (27 mm / 1.1 in). Because this is an area average across the whole subdivision, local city values can differ substantially.
